Perfect Welsh Rarebit
 
recipe image
Prep Time: 10 Minutes
Cook Time: 10 Minutes
Ready In: 20 Minutes
Servings: 4
A favourite of my childhood.
Ingredients:
2 ounces flour
2 ounces butter
9 ounces beer (a strong ale)
9 ounces cheddar cheese (sharp)
2 teaspoons english mustard
2 tablespoons worcestershire sauce
black pepper
4 slices bread (granary style)
Directions:
1. In a small saucepan melt the butter and make a roux with the flour. Cook for a couple of minutes, stirring to prevent the roux from burning.
2. Stir in the warm beer by degrees, until you have a thick but smooth sauce.
3. Add the grated cheese and stir until melted. You should now have a thick paste.
4. Mix in the mustard and Worcestershire sauce and season well with black pepper.
5. Lightly toast and butter the bread, then pile up the cheesy mixture on each slice.
6. Cook under the broiler for a few minutes, until browned and bubbling.
